The Editorial and Business staffs worked closer this year because the Editor and Business Manager are twins. : The Editorial Staff made the yearbook. They were led by the Editor, Evelyn Ross. They worked on Saturdays, and after school, and took it home with them. They wrote the copy, and arranged pictures. They spent all the Business Staff's money. They worked with the en- gravers, printers, binders, saw the finished product.
